    Can You Reheat Mcdonalds Burgers In 2022?

    McDonald’s burgers can be reheated in the oven. You can reheat McDonald’s hamburgers by heating them in an oven at 350 degrees. Once the toppings have been removed, heat the bun and burger for about ten minutes to warm. Microwave the burgers in a microwave-safe container. After removing the toppings, microwave the burger for 2 minutes. Turn the burger over and then microwave another minute.

    Are There Any McDonald’s Cheeseburgers I Can Eat The Next Day

    Refrigerated cheeseburgers are fine to be reheated as soon as possible.

    You shouldn’t be concerned as long the burger is properly kept in the fridge.

    Cheeseburgers can be reheated and eaten even after they’ve been stored in the refrigerator for several days.

    But if you have a McDonald’s burger that has been sitting in your fridge for over two days, be sure to get rid of it.

    Burgers left overnight on the counter will not be safe to eat. A good rule is to throw away any burgers that are left for longer than 2 hours.

    Do You Have the Ability to Reheat a McDonald’s Burger in An Air Fryer

    It’s interesting to note that you can use an Air Fryer to heat up McDonald’s Burgers.

    First, remove the burger toppings and the bun and set them aside. Now, cook your burger on the grill rack for four to five minutes.

    Refer to your manual for specific guidance.

    Important to note that the air-fryer is not the best place for reheating burger patties. This will cause the bun to get too hard.

    Can You Reheat Your McDonald’s Burger On A Stove?

    On the stovetop, a great way to heat your McDonald’s cheeseburger is also possible. With that, this method is very simple and probably gives some of the best results.

    A customer suggested that you heat the pan with one tablespoon of water on a stovetop. Then, add your burger patties and heat through.

    Once you have removed the patties from the pan, butter can be added to the buns and toasted. This is an excellent way to enhance the flavor and texture of your burger.

    This might be the easiest way to reheat your McDonald’s cheeseburgers, since almost everyone has a stovetop.

    Take care to heat to the desired temperature.
